While pressure washers are capable of expediting the cleaning process for durable surfaces, they are not suitable for all projects. Because of the enormous pressures from the water, damage to the roof can be extensive, and repairing it can be expensive. You can preserve the roof and keep all physical elements in place by making sure you never pressure wash it.
Instead of employing pressure washing, it is recommended that you perform a comprehensive soft cleaning on your roof. Soft washing is a milder method of pressure washing that will eliminate unsightly blemishes and imperfections without compromising the structure of the object. Most pressure washers have a soft wash setting that will clean off your roof effortlessly.
What Time of Year Is Ideal for Roof Cleaning?
The best time of year for cleaning your roof will vary depending on where you live, what problems you have on your roof (algae, debris, etc.), and also safety considerations.
In the Southeast, spring and early fall tend to be ideal windows for cleaning. Spring offers milder temperatures and more sunlight, making it simpler to fight winter slobbery and get ready for summer heat. Early fall, before the heavy winter weather sets in, enables the Earl family to clear fallen leaves, twigs, and other debris that may fill gutters and worsen ice damage.
Of course, no matter the time of year, you would want to pick a dry period for cleaning. Inclement weather minimizes the effectiveness of cleaning solutions, increases the likelihood of slipping accidents, and creates additional challenges for property managers. Very hot and very cold temperatures also need to be avoided, since they can harm cleaning solutions and even the roof itself.
Though spring and early fall are in many ways the most conducive times of year, the key is dry weather and to avoid extreme temperatures one way or another. If, however, you are still confused about the appropriate time for roof cleaning, do consult with a professional roofing contractor.
Importance of Roof Cleaning
- In a moist environment, algae and moss can thrive and, over time, slowly break down shingles, leading to leaks and leaving the roof in need of early replacement.
- Grime and detritus: Dirt, leaves, and other detritus can hasten the process of aging for roofing materials as it holds moisture.
- Algae and Moss: These types of organisms retain moisture on top of the roof, which causes extra water to penetrate the roof, causing damage to its structure and items in the interior of the house.
- Blocked Gutters: If roof debris is on the roof, then roof waters cannot drain properly, causing the gutters to overflow, which may cause rain to flood the foundation and surrounding areas.
- Improves Energy Efficiency: When summer rolls around, the heat absorption from the dark stains, whether from algae or mold, means your house will be warmer—which will contribute to your summer cooling costs.
- Improved Reflectivity: A clean roof reflects more sunlight, which increases the cooling effect of your home and lessens the use of air conditioning.
- Increases Curb Appeal and Aesthetics: The look of the inside of your house improves with a clean roof as much as your curb appeal and home property value.
